17 Facts About Robert Lavette

1.

Robert Lee Lavette was born on September 8,1963 and is an American former professional football running back in the National Football League for the Dallas Cowboys and Philadelphia Eagles.

2.

Robert Lavette played college football at Georgia Institute of Technology.

3.

Robert Lavette gained 5,870 career rushing yards and 49 touchdowns.

4.

Robert Lavette set 9 career records, 7 season marks and three-single-game records.

5.

Robert Lavette registered 188 carries for 866 yards, 7 rushing touchdowns and 45 catches for 307 yards.

6.

Robert Lavette's touchdown total was a school record and he was second in the nation in scoring.

7.

Robert Lavette posted 280 carries for 1208 yards, 19 rushing touchdowns and 25 catches for 286 yards.

8.

Robert Lavette finished his career as the school's all-time leading rusher, receiver and scorer.

9.

Robert Lavette finished with 4,066 rushing yards, 114 receptions for 862 yards and scored 46 touchdowns for 276 points.

10.

Robert Lavette had 18 100-yard games and accounted for 5,393 total yards, with an average of 125.5 total yards per game.

11.

Robert Lavette still maintains many career yardage records and is a member of the Georgia Tech Athletics Hall of Fame and was named an ACC Legend.

12.

Robert Lavette was selected by the Dallas Cowboys in the fourth round of the 1985 NFL draft.

13.

Robert Lavette was selected by the Jacksonville Bulls in the 1985 USFL Territorial Draft.

14.

Robert Lavette began to return punts as well as kickoffs during the regular season.

15.

Robert Lavette had one reception for 6 yards against the Philadelphia Eagles and 2 kickoff returns for 32 yards against the Washington Redskins.

16.

Robert Lavette had some great training camp performances, but he never developed as a consistent running back,.

17.

Robert Lavette's cousin Ray Donaldson was an All-Pro NFL center.
